
By Ellen Miles
Book #26 in the The Puppy Place series
A lazy bulldog needs a new home. Can Lizzie find the perfect match?

Lizzie discovers an ad for Rocky, a bulldog who'd rather nap than guard. Concerned about his future, she takes on the challenge of finding him a suitable home. As she fosters Rocky, Lizzie learns about his stubborn, sleepy nature. Can she find the perfect family who appreciates his laid-back lifestyle? With an older couple seeking a calm companion, Lizzie might just have the answer. Will Rocky finally find his forever home?
